Analysis
Uganda recorded 658.64 million current US$ for revenue from mobile communication in 2010.
That represents a change of up 1.0% on the previous year and up 1,225.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, revenue from mobile communication in Uganda peaked at 802.95 million current US$ in 2008 and was at its lowest, 0 current US$, in 1960.
Uganda ranks 15th of 53 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
